A military takeover was announced late Friday in turkey by faction of Turkish army, a statement from the group was read out on national broadcaster. It said that the democratic and secular rule of law had been eroded by the current government.
The clashed and protest broke out in turkey following the coup attempt announcement. The rebel faction of army tried to take control of the strategically important places; military jets are also seen flaying low in Ankara. The attempted was foiled by Turkish army and protesters loyal to Tyyab Erdogan thronged to street in favor of president and Turkish army.
In a statement, the Turkish foreign ministry said the coup attempt "was foiled by the Turkish people in unity and solidarity. President Erdogan latter appeared on TV with number of active supporters and said that he is and elected president cannot be removed from office with any extra constitutional attempt.

Clashes during coup attempt claim number of lives majority of them were civilians. According to recent reports 90 people died during overnight clashes and 1100 wounded, many of them were civilians. There are reports of explosions in Taksim square and parliament building. Helicopter under control of rebel soldiers also shoot down by Turkish army.
Majority of rebel faction soldiers are arrested, according to recent reports 754 soldiers were arrested, one unit of 60 soldiers on Bosporus Bridge strategically important place surrender to police force. Police arrested and rescued rebel forces from protesters.
It is reported that Army chief Gen Hulusi Akar has not any link with coup attempt and he may be make hostage by rebel forces. However, Gen Umit Dundar, commander of the 1st Army, has been appointed acting chief of staff.

The Turkish government law minister said that we have found that exiled Turkish cleric Muhammed Fethullah Gülen have connection with rebel faction of army. Muhammed Fethullah Gülen lives in self-imposed exile in the United States, residing in Saylorsburg, Pennsylvania. Turkish president announce cleansing of army and suggested strict punishments for those who have any involvement in launching a military coup.
